Ellen Pauline Flynn, 77, of Fayetteville, TN, passed away on March 15, 2026. Born October 18, 1948, Ellen was a gifted artist who found great joy in painting and expressing her creativity. A woman of Christian faith and a former employee of Amana, she was a beloved mother, grandmother, and sister.
She is survived by her children, Patrick (Tammy) Johnson, Julie Kent, and Sonya Flynn (partner, Brent Gentry); grandchildren, Megan (Danny) Atkins, James (Amber) Johnson, Brooke Johnson, Tim Wright, Tessa (Matt) Etchison, Matthew Flynn, Maykala Flynn, and Greyson Gentry; great-grandchildren, Colby Atkins, Owen Atkins, Mattie Jo Atkins, Peyton Neely, Gabriel Wright, and Jayden Wright; sister, Carol Poarch Fuller; brother, Mark Poarch; and a lifelong friend, Patsy Ivey.
Ellen was preceded in death by her parents; her husband, Terrell Flynn; her brother, Brian Poarch; and her step-son, Kevin Flynn.
